Welcome aboard! One thing you'll inherit right away: the ongoing cron drift investigation on the Pinefold scheduler. Short version — nightly jobs have been slipping by 2–6 minutes since the Quillhaven datacenter migration, which occasionally pushes the release-cut job past the freeze window. Marta's team suspects NTP config on the new hosts, but it's not confirmed. Until it's resolved, double-check job start times before cutting any release. All findings, timelines, and the current workaround are tracked on the investigation page here.

dashboard of fahag-yadup = https://gitlab.ordingrid.corp/pages/pipeline/ticket/issue/settings/job/pipeline/44b100e6746d1653ca74b2fa

### Autocomplete index latency

Quickfind suggestions on Marlowe search are taking 800ms+ at peak. Root cause: the prefix index isn't being warmed after the nightly rebuild. Mitigation shipped: warm-up pass added to the rebuild job. Full fix (incremental index) targeted for next sprint. Latency graphs in the sync deck reference the index build token below.

session token of hagug-bagag = htk21_27b5a7c274cb3ae33d180

Handover — Socketry reconnect bug. Quick context before you dig in: the Lanternfall client drops its websocket every ~40 minutes and the reconnect path replays the auth handshake with a stale token. Functionally it recovers, but the stale token gets logged in plaintext on the gateway, which is why security flagged it. Fix is half-done on the reconnect-token branch; token refresh works, log scrubbing doesn't yet. The remaining scrubbing work and the sign-off belong to the engineer listed below.

approver of hahaf-hahaf = Druion Druius Kasax Eliox

Finance Review Summary — Corvane Product Line Pricing

Prepared for sales leads.

Our review of the Corvane line shows current list prices sit roughly 8% below comparable offerings, while gross margin has slipped to 31% due to component cost inflation. We recommend a staged increase: 4% at the next catalog refresh, with a further 3% contingent on renewal rates holding. Discount authority should be tightened to 10% without director approval. Volume customers will receive advance notice. The rationale tied to our broader plans is noted below.

board note of tahog-yagef: Headcount on the Ralael team goes from 9 to 80 by the end of April. Gross margin on Ralael came in at 15 percent against a plan of 5 percent.